Description

I have had to write many integrations with Third-Party APIs for WordPress. I would love to see WordPress introduce a more formal way to integrate with various APIs.

Take for example Slack, many plugins and themes have written custom code to integrate Slack messages, but the end call to the api is typically the same using wp_remote_post(). Currently I have seen some sites with 5 different plugins all connecting to Slack's API. I would love to see the following:

A page on WordPress.org (similar to plugins, blocks, etc) where I choose what app/services I want connected to my WordPress install. Theme/Plugin Authors could use these connections instead of writing their own. This can help with managing security and performance with Third-Party APIs.

With multiple apps connected to my WordPress install, in the future we can have workflows, similar to Zapier, IFTTT, etc. Many of these integrations are for WordPress Plugins such as Gravity Forms or WooCommerce. If I want to create workflows with those tools and other services, it would be nice if it can be done all within WordPress.
